Hi all,<br /> I'm running a 98 Javelin with a VMax 150 plus a rite hite manual JP with a 6" setback. I am considering going with either a 8" or 10", but I'm not sure what performance gains I would get or headaches I may create. I would appreciate any advice on how to decide how far back I can go without causing any performance or structural issues with my craft. Any Ideas?<br /><br />Thanks

The total set back and height has a lot to do with what prop your going to run. Since you already have a 6" the solution is real easy. Order a set of 2" spacers and test. If you gain, youre going in the right direction.<br /><br />Sounds like you have a good rig. Run tests to establish a baseline and then make adjustments.
